Now this is something we do not see every day! This is a very early American Flintlock Musket, produced for the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ania. The states were responsible for maintaining their own stocks of arms for their militias, so at the very end of the 18th Century, Pennsylvania started to have these rifles produced, often with parts supplied by the National Armories.
